The Chinese Formula 4 Championship is an automobile racing series according to the FIA - Formula 4 regulations in the People's Republic of China . The Chinese Formula 4 Championship was held for the first time in the 2015/16 season. The racing series replaces the China Formula Grand Prix .
history
After the FIA decided to introduce Formula 4 regulations in 2013, the organizer Narcar International Racing Development Co., Ltd. to launch the Chinese Formula 4 championship for the 2015/16 season. The races are organized by Mitime Motorsports Co., Ltd. For the second season, in contrast to the first season, which took place throughout the year, all races were held within one year.
vehicle
In the Chinese Formula 4 championship, the Mygale chassis M14-F4 is used with a Geely G-Power JLD-4G20 engine. The tires are from Kumho .
particularities
In the championship, the point system provided by the FIA is used. However, no bonus points are awarded for pole position or the fastest race lap.
statistics
season | master | Points | Second | Points | Third | Points |
---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
2015/16 | Julio Acosta | 202 | Wu Ruopeng | 147 | Liu Kai | 156 |
2016 | Bruno Carneiro | 302 | Wu Ruopeng | 187 | Maxx Ebenal | 186 |
2017 | Leong Hon Chio | 345 | Zheng Jiannian | 246 | Lin Taian | 242 |
2018 | Jordan Dempsey | 320 | Luo Yufeng | 270 | Daim Hishammudin | 256 |
2019 | Conrad Clark | 379 | Zijian He | 302 | Zongyi Shang | 214 |
